Love this place! It's cozy & fun and not TOO loud and right in the Theater District. The Margarita menu will get you right into the spirit with an interesting selection you'll want to try. Same goes for the custom made guacamole, a must. But for a non-meat eating person like me, there were plenty of choices and everything tasted clean and fresh- not drenched in sauce and beans. The Lobster Tacos were amazing. A great place for a small meal or an evening. Two thumbs up from me.

This is the place I can take family and friends to and know they will be duely impressed! Lobster tacos, guacamole made to order(including a unique "fruit" guacamole that is lovely), tasty sangria, and the creamiest flan I've ever had! The service is friendly and knowledgeable, and the decor is fantastic.
